Emily Ward > Recent Status Updates

Showing 1-30 of 70
Emily Ward
Emily Ward is on page 29 of 211 of Eden
Dec 29, 2025 03:24AM Add a comment
Eden

« previous 1 3
Follow Emily's updates via RSS